abstract
The elliptic curves are beautiful mathematical object with several applications. They have been studied well over finite and infinite fields. In this work, we study Weierstrass elliptic curves over the finite ring $\mathbb{Z}_n$ through classification. Our study is supported with extensive computational data. We also present some conjectures.
